Heating systems are built to last, but as like all mechanical devices, they sometimes break down. The top reasons for furnace repairs by our customers:
- Furnace won't turn on Before panicking, ensure that the circuit breakers have been tripped. Change the thermostat to "heat" and wait for the temperature to increase. Oxford Furnace Repair is the best place to go to if these fundamental troubleshooting tips aren't working.
- There's not enough heat: If the air is cold, it may be a problem with the burners or heat exchanger. If the airflow isn't enough Try replacing the filter. If that doesn't work, it could be time to get a professional to fix the problem.
- A yellow or flickering burner flame: This is a signal that carbon monoxide has been getting into your home. To let fresh air in the home, open your windows and doors. Step outside and call Oxford Furnace Repair.
- Strange sound or smells If your furnace is not working properly it could be a case of the sound of banging, popping, or rattling. You might also notice burnt, smoky, or stinky smell. Do not wait to find out. Call Oxford Furnace Repair for the repair you require.

These are some things to consider before you rush to find the best furnace repair service available 24 hours a day.
- Examine the thermostat. Sometimes, the thermostat controls may be pushed or removed by a family member. Make sure your thermostat is correctly set prior to calling to request heating repair.
- Check your air filter. The restriction of air flow can cause furnaces to heat up, then stop. First, check the air filter because it's the most common reason for this common problem.
- Verify the pilot's condition in the event that you're using gas. If you are a homeowner looking for ways to fix a gas furnace, the pilot should always be the first thing to examine. See that it is on and burning blue (orange indicates burning impurities), and if you aren't, attempt to reset it before you make a call to repair.
